RAPID CITY, S.D. (KOTA) -Thousands of visitors attended the Black Hills Renaissance Fair this Saturday for an event featuring knights, live music, vendors, and medieval-themed entertainment.
The fair is being held at Kickstands Campground. Attendees can watch live demonstrations, including forging and blade work, as well as jousting and stage shows. Vendors selling hand-crafted goods and costumed performers are also part of the event.
Shareece Tatum, founder of the Black Hills Renaissance Festival, said the event provides significant income for local artists and small businesses.
“I know as a fact that our event is their biggest event, and a lot of times it’s a good chunk of their income for the year, so it’s really important that we keep going no matter what happens — if it’s rain or not — because it’s helping local artisans and the community thrive,” Tatum said.
Tatum said the appeal of the fair goes beyond the scheduled programming.
“I think it’s a lot about having fun, and living magic for a little bit,” Tatum said. “Just for two days, you get to feel like you stepped into a magical world, and live your favorite fantasy movie, and just have a good time.”
The Black Hills Renaissance Fair runs through Sunday, June 28. Visitors who did not attend on Saturday can still catch the event at Kickstands Campground.
